Buses, minibuses and midibuses produced in Turkey were exported to 68 countries

Turkey’s bus, minibus and midibus exports increased by 13.98% in the first half of the year compared to the same period of 2021. Sector representatives exported to 68 countries.

According to the compilation made from the records of Uludag Automotive Industry Exporters’ Association, Turkey’s bus, minibus and midibus exports increased by 13.98% in the first half of the year compared to the same period of 2021.

Sector representatives, which increased the export sales from $509 million 911 thousand in January-June last year to $581 million 214 thousand in the same period this year, sent buses, minibuses and midibuses to 68 countries.

In this process, exports of buses, minibuses and midibuses to France, which is the country with the most foreign sales, increased by 18.23%. Exports to France, which were $125 million 606 thousand in the January-June period of last year, increased to $148 million and 510 thousand in the first half of 2022.

Bus, minibus and midibus exports to Portugal, which ranks second, reached $62 million 886 thousand from $2 million 267 thousand. Foreign sales to Germany, which follows this country, decreased by 18.61% from $68 million 273 thousand to $55 million 564 thousand.

The Azerbaijan-Nakhchivan market rose to $41 million 467 thousand

Bus, minibus and midibus exports to the Azerbaijan-Nakhchivan market increased from $4 million 293 thousand to $41 million 467 thousand. Azerbaijan-Nakhchivan became the 4th market in which buses, minibuses and midibuses were exported in the first half of the year.

Bus exports to Italy, which ranks fifth, increased by 3.5% from $35 million 867 thousand to $37 million 121 thousand.

In the first half of the year, compared to the same period of 2021, the United Kingdom ranked 6th with 281.18% increase and $30 million 332 thousand, Romania ranked 7th with 65.91% increase and $17 million 994 thousand, Czechia ranked 8th with an increase of 123.1% and $17 million 815 thousand, Poland 9th with an increase of 345.22% and $15 million 924 thousand, Spain, on the other hand, was recorded as the 10th country to which buses, minibuses and midibuses were exported the most, with an increase of 105.32% and $14 million 494 thousand.

$14 million 389 thousand export to the USA

The export sales of $367 thousand to the USA, which is the 11th country with the most bus exports, in the January-June period last year, increased to $14 million 389 thousand in the same period of this year.

Bus, minibus and midibus exports to Egypt reached $5 million 121 thousand from $73 thousand.
